Salary Information & Job Trends In this Region
Web Developers in Knox, Tennessee play a crucial role in creating and maintaining websites and web applications for businesses and organizations. - Entry-level Web Developer salaries range from $40,000 to $55,000 per year - Mid-career Front-end Developer salaries range from $55,000 to $75,000 per year - Senior-level Full Stack Developer salaries range from $75,000 to $100,000 per year The history of web development in Knox, Tennessee dates back to the early days of the internet when businesses started to establish their online presence through basic websites. As technology advanced, the demand for skilled web developers grew, leading to the establishment of specialized web development companies in the area. The evolution of web development in Knox, Tennessee has seen a shift towards more dynamic and interactive websites, with a focus on user experience and mobile responsiveness. Web developers in the region have adapted to new technologies and programming languages to meet the changing demands of clients and users. Current trends in web development in Knox, Tennessee include the use of responsive design to ensure websites are accessible on all devices, the integration of AI and machine learning technologies for personalized user experiences, and the emphasis on cybersecurity to protect sensitive data.
